Trying to find some calls for a customer with an older key system that doesn't have CID. I went to look for inbound calls, as they misplaced a number they needed to call. I went in to the Reports to pull the CDR, but for some reason, searching the DNID for the customer's DID, doesn't bring anything up. Only when I search using card number do the calls show up, but DNID is blank. I compared to another customer using the same provider, same ATA, and that customer has the DNID populated. On top of that, an unanswered incoming call doesn't even show up in the CDR, even when showing A-LEG, ALL. Any ideas? Customer is receiving/making calls just fine.

This is what the console shows:

Code:

  -- Executing [+1CUSTDID@from-pstn-e164-us:1] Set("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"CALLERID(number)=CALLER") in new stack
    -- Executing [+1CUSTDID@from-pstn-e164-us:2] Goto("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"from-pstn,CUSTDID,1") in new stack
    -- Goto (from-pstn,CUSTDID,1)
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:1] Set("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"__FROM_DID=CUSTDID") in new stack
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:2] Set("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"CDR(did)=CUSTDID") in new stack
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:3] ExecIf("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"0 ?Set(CALLERID(name)=CALLER)") in new stack
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:4] Set("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"__CALLINGPRES_SV=allowed_not_screened") in new stack
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:5] Set("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"CALLERPRES()=allowed_not_screened") in new stack
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@from-pstn:6] Goto("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"custom-a2billing-did,CUSTDID,1") in new stack
    -- Goto (custom-a2billing-did,CUSTDID,1)
    -- Executing [CUSTDID@custom-a2billing-did:1] DeadAGI("SIP/vin-data-000045ae", "a2billing.php,1,did") in new stack
    -- Launched AGI Script /var/lib/asterisk/agi-bin/a2billing.php
a2billing.php,1,did: file:a2billing.php - line:106 - uniqueid: - IDCONFIG : 1
a2billing.php,1,did: file:a2billing.php - line:107 - uniqueid: - MODE : did
a2billing.php,1,did: file:Class.A2Billing.php - line:718 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 -  get_agi_request_parameter = CALLER ; SIP/vin-data-000045ae ; 1348696081.18896 ;  ; CUSTDID
a2billing.php,1,did: file:a2billing.php - line:635 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 - [NO ANSWER CALL]
a2billing.php,1,did: file:a2billing.php - line:647 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 - [DID CALL - [CallerID=CALLER]:[DID=CUSTDID]
a2billing.php,1,did: file:Class.A2Billing.php - line:1251 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 - [A2Billing] DID call friend: FOLLOWME=1 (cardnumber:6475921059|destination:SIP/lealcpa01|tariff:1)
a2billing.php,1,did:
    -- AGI Script Executing Application: (DIAL) Options: (SIP/lealcpa01,60,)
  == Using SIP RTP TOS bits 184
  == Using SIP RTP CoS mark 5
    -- Called SIP/lealcpa01
    -- SIP/lealcpa01-000045af is ringing
a2billing.php,1,did: file:Class.A2Billing.php - line:1292 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 - DIAL SIP/lealcpa01|60|
a2billing.php,1,did: file:Class.A2Billing.php - line:1304 - uniqueid:1348696081.18896 - [SIP/lealcpa01 Friend][followme=1]:[ANSWEREDTIME=-DIALSTATUS=CANCEL]
    -- <SIP/vin-data-000045ae>AGI Script a2billing.php completed, returning 4
  == Spawn extension (custom-a2billing-did, CUSTDID, 1) exited non-zero on 'SIP/vin-data-000045ae'



Any ideas?
